Log:
Avoid fusing bitcasts with dynamic allocas if the amount-to-allocate
might overflow.  Re-typing the alloca to a larger type (e.g. double)
hoists a shift into the alloca, potentially exposing overflow in the
expression.  rdar://problem/9265821

@@ -71,6 +71,11 @@
   // This requires TargetData to get the alloca alignment and size information.
   if (!TD) return 0;
 
+  // Insist that the amount-to-allocate not overflow.
+  OverflowingBinaryOperator *OBI =
+    dyn_cast<OverflowingBinaryOperator>(AI.getOperand(0));
+  if (OBI && !(OBI->hasNoSignedWrap() || OBI->hasNoUnsignedWrap())) return 0;
+
